tuition

Εννοια (Αγγλικός)

  1. (Ireland, UK, countable, uncountable) The training or instruction provided by a teacher or tutor.
  2. (Australia, India, Malaysia, Singapore, countable, uncountable) Paid private classes taken outside of formal education; tutoring. (also used attributively)
  3. (Canada, Philippines, US, countable, uncountable) A sum of money paid for instruction (such as in a private school, boarding school, university, or college).
  4. (archaic, countable, uncountable) Care, guardianship.

Ετυμολογία (Αγγλικός)

From Old French [Term?], from Latin tuitiō (“guard, protection, defense”), from tuēri (“to watch, guard, see, observe”). Compare intuition, tutor.
